Please provide a short description of your business and what you do.
Grove Manor Nursing, Rehabilitation & Personal Care is a nonprofit long term care company affiliated with the Allegheny Region of the Churches of God. Our Mission statement sums up pretty well what we strive to do every day with our residents, families and staff.
Grove Manor is a non-profit facility affiliated with the Churches of God, and committed to the Christian vision of hope and healing.
We believe in the inherent worth and dignity of each unique person, that our residents are providentially entrusted into our care, and that we are called to share in Christ’s compassion and ministry to them.
Our mission at Grove Manor Nursing Home is to offer quality and holistic care to our ill and aged residents, and to provide for them a loving and compassionate environment, attending carefully to their physical, spiritual and emotional needs.
Our aim is to ensure a comfortable and well maintained facility, a high-quality food service, an array of professional health and therapy services, a variety of social and recreational activities and a Biblically based, interdenominational spiritual ministry.
What is the story behind your business or how it got started?
Depending on who you ask our company either started in the late 1960s or the early 1800s. Because Grove Manor is rooted in the church our company developed into what we are today through the visioning of missionaries looking to care for people in their senior years. The corner stone of the Grove Manor facility is dated 1971 so we are currently celebrating our 50th anniversary.
What is the service that you provide that people use the most?
Grove Manor provides skilled nursing, rehabilitation services, therapy services, long term care, and Personal Care at our beautiful facility called The Pines attached to Grove Manor.

What is something people would be surprised to know about your business?
Grove Manor is a part of a larger corporation called Grove Manor Corporation that owns 5 entities in Western Pennsylvania.
Can you tell us about a memorable or favorite customer/client experience?
There are so many great memorable and favorite experiences at Grove Manor. Maybe sharing our start will help people understand why we are the way we are today.
In the early 1930s a retired pastor was found living along the banks of a river in a shanty. Of course, the 1930s was a hard time for many Americans let alone retired folks. The church saw this and said to itself, “If we call ourselves Christian yet let one of our own live like this, what are we doing?” In answering that question, it started a movement within the Churches of God to find ways to reach out and care for people that were the most vulnerable in our society. In many ways that retired Pastor was our first resident.
How has COVID-19 affected your business?
Because we are in the healthcare world COVID-19 has been very hard on us as a business and more importantly our residents and their families. We are required to follow the Department of Health and Human Services, and CMS rules and regulations. Therefore, we had total lockdown at the start of this pandemic. We had positive cases in our building and worked and prayed hard to keep everyone safe. We were lucky to get the vaccines for our residents and staff and we are very much looking forward to a time when we get to see all of the families again.
